Call our WisBURN hotline, 1-888-WIS … WebLikewise, electric and propane smokers are seldom included in burn bans unless the ban is related to air quality concerns. Generally, only grills and smokers that burn wood, lump charcoal or briquettes are prohibited during burn bans because of excessive smoke and the risk of wind blown embers. Air quality burn bans are issued and enforced by the Puget Sound Clean Air Agency when air pollution may reach or reaches unhealthy levels. Air quality burn bans typically occur during colder fall and winter months.
